我有protobuf编译器版本3.0,需要安装grpc和grpc python插件。在教程之后,我将deb http://http.debian.net/debian jessie-backports main添加到我的来源.列表file和did sudo apt-get update和sudo apt-get install libgrpc-dev返回Package libgrpc-dev is not available, but is referred to by another package.

This may mean that the package is missing, has been obsoleted, or

is only available from another source

E: Package 'libgrpc-dev' has no installation candidate

因此,我决定从安装说明中提到的源代码编译它,并执行了以下操作:

^{pr2}$

但是,在make步骤中,我得到[MAKE] Generating cache.mk

make: Circular /home/vagrant/grpc2/grpc/libs/opt/libboringssl.a

[C] Compiling third_party/boringssl/crypto/bio/connect.c

third_party/boringssl/crypto/bio/connect.c: In function 'split_host_and_port':

third_party/boringssl/crypto/bio/connect.c:127:17: error: declaration of 'close' shadows a global declaration [-Werror=shadow]

cc1: all warnings being treated as errors

make: *** [/home/vagrant/grpc2/grpc/objs/opt/third_party/boringssl/crypto/bio/connect.o] Error 1

在切换到release-0_11分支时,运行make结果[HOSTCXX] Compiling src/compiler/csharp_generator.cc

src/compiler/csharp_generator.cc:47:43: error: 'google::protobuf::compiler::csharp::GetUmbrellaClassName' has not been declared

src/compiler/csharp_generator.cc: In function 'void grpc_csharp_generator::{anonymous}::GenerateServiceDescriptorProperty(grpc::protobuf::io::Printer*, const ServiceDescriptor*)':

src/compiler/csharp_generator.cc:237:62: error: 'GetUmbrellaClassName' was not declared in this scope

make: *** [/home/vagrant/grpc2/grpc/objs/opt/src/compiler/csharp_generator.o] Error 1

我不知道怎么安装这个。任何帮助都将不胜感激。在

ubuntu安装python编译器_在Ubuntu上安装/编译grpc时出错相关推荐

  1. termux无法安装引导程序包_安卓手机上安装termux,把手机当linux服务器用

    旧的安卓手机不要扔,可以拿来做一个微型的linux服务器,编程开发,跑服务都不在话下!本文就以6年前发布的小米2s为例,亲自带大家一起体验一下这种手机服务器并简单分析其中的一些原理. 一.升级最新安卓 ...

  2. 使用eclipse安装python插件_如何为eclipse安装合适版本的python插件pydev

    pydev是一款优秀的Eclipse插件,大多数喜欢在eclipse开发软件的程序员(也许是java程序员)在开发python软件时希望继续使用eclipse,那么pydev是非常理想的选择. 1.安 ...

  3. windows10安装python环境_在windows10下安装python(配置环境变量),Windows10

    建议使用:anaconda(环境管理和包管理)+Pycharm (强大的IDE开发工具) python环境变量设置: window系统高级设置-> 系统环境变量里 变量名: PYTHONPATH ...

  4. linux设置默认终端模拟器,ubuntu终端默认设置_在Ubuntu Linux上设置默认终端模拟器...

    ubuntu终端默认设置_在Ubuntu Linux上设置默认终端模拟器 ubuntu终端默认设置_在Ubuntu Linux上设置默认终端模拟器 ubuntu终端默认设置 Ubuntu has a ...

  5. Ubuntu Kylin 20_10 在VMware Workstation Pro上安装

    ** Ubuntu Kylin 20_10 在VMware Workstation Pro上安装** 文章目录 ** Ubuntu Kylin 20_10 在VMware Workstation Pr ...

  6. 在Ubuntu 9.04/9.10 桌面版上安装 Open-Xchange 社区开源免费版--2009.12.23--北京守望小方翻译+实际操作...

    在Ubuntu 9.04/9.10 桌面版上安装 Open-Xchange 社区开源免费版 2009.12.23 注意: 1 本文以Ubuntu9.04桌面版为系统,如果您是9.10或者8.04的, ...

  7. 【python初级】 Ubuntu18.04上安装python3、pip3

    [python初级] Ubuntu18.04上安装python3.pip3 1.背景 2.安装python3 3.安装pip3 1.背景 最近在使用docker部署. 通过docker镜像创建的容器中 ...

  8. 离线安装python包_补充

    离线安装python包_补充 一.利用好pip,找到所有依赖库 1.要安装 paramiko,先 pip show 一下 paramiko 2.继续 pip show 其依赖库 3.继续 pip sh ...

  9. MacBook Pro如何安装Python编译器

    **MacBook Pro如何安装Python编译器@[TOC] 一.说明 一般情况下mac电脑是自带python2.7.16,版本相对较低,无法适应当下我们需要,需要我们自行安装python3.现将 ...

最新文章

  1. PM2管理node.js
  2. 零基础学Python(第二十二章 常用内置函数)
  3. 体验最火的敏捷-SCRUM!(网络直播课程 免费)
  4. nginx 判断手机端跳转_nginx基本功能和工作原理
  5. 无线电频段属国家资源,不是你想用就能用
  6. linux 系统调优查看排除方法
  7. java形状函数_java基础:10.4 Java FX之形状
  8. Hive2.0中HiveServer2的WEB UI界面
  9. oracle 修改sga参数,oracle 参数文件的修改,sga pga参数的修改
  10. python之调用科大讯飞的在线语音识别
  11. Python中URL的编码和解码:quote, unquote, urlencode
  12. Boss直聘招聘数据分析岗位小分析
  13. uniapp左侧抽屉抽屉
  14. 高数笔记(十七):二重积分的概念、性质与计算,三重积分的概念、性质与计算
  15. 红黑树(RBTree)原理及实现
  16. Win10占用电脑内存过高
  17. hackthebox-optimum(考点:hfs/windows)不用msf
  18. app-framework学习--pannel介绍
  19. 思维导图 旅行者篇(01)世界地图
  20. SPSS Modeler 数据定义(指南 第二章)

热门文章

  1. 网络爬虫---json编码和解码
  2. 图解深度强化学习(简单的)
  3. pytorch移动端教程 Java调用libtorch
  4. 跳出数据计算拯救人工智能之打败机器学习方法详解
  5. Docker使用自定义网络实现容器互联
  6. BZOJ 4517: [Sdoi2016]排列计数 [容斥原理]
  7. Maven project deploy to Nexus
  8. js图片轮换显示实例(转载)
  9. 基于SSM实现图书管理系统
  10. 基于Springboot实现园区招商管理系统